Azerbaijan and Korea agree to expand economic cooperation

Baku. 14 June. REPORT.AZ/ Korea and Azerbaijan have agreed on Tuesday to expand bilateral economic cooperation in the infrastructure and industrial plant sectors.

Report informs citing the Yonhap, the two sides held the first round of economic talks in Seoul to discuss ways to bolster trade and investment and help more South Korean firms participate in infrastructure projects in the Central Asian country, according to the Ministry of Trade, Industry and Infrastructure.

"We expect that South Korea's advanced industrial plant technology and Azerbaijan's abundant resources will create higher value-added products," said Woo.

The trade ministry said it will send a team to Baku in September to review the details of the plans.
